Transaction

cacb9eca00a862e4656bfef42661568bcc429354de08627ebab16edd0de7e99e
427,652 confirmations
Timestamp
1519115383
Block510,050
Fee25,315 sats
Fee rate112 sats/vB
view on mempool.space

Inputs & Outputs